Step 1: Assessment and Containment
Our team will arrive at your property and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ll contain the affected area to prevent further water damage and create a safe working environment. This step typically takes around 30-60 minutes, depending on the severity of the situation.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using our truck-mounted extractors, our technicians will extract the standing water from your cabinets and surrounding areas. This step can take anywhere from 2-5 hours, depending on the amount of water present.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ment, such as our industrial-grade dehumidifiers, to dry the affected area thoroughly. This step can take anywhere from 3-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age and the local climate.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Finally, our team will clean and disinfect the affected area to prevent mold and mildew growth. This step is crucial in preventing future damage and ensuring that your kitchen is safe and healthy for you and your family.

Warning Signs You Need Under-Cabinet Water Extraction
Ignoring the signs of under-cabinet water extraction can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Don’t wait until it’s too late. Look out for these warning signs and contact our team immediately if you notice any of the following: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ors emanating from your cabinets or surrounding areas can show the presence of mold and mildew. If you notice a persistent musty smell, it’s time to call our team.
Warped or Discolored Cabinets
Water damage can cause your cabinets to become warped, discolored, or even cracked. If you notice any of these symptoms, it’s crucial to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Water Stains or Damage
Visible water stains or damage on your countertops, walls, or floors can show a more severe issue. Don’t ignore these warning signs, call our team today to schedule your appointment.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el or bubble. If you notice any of these symptoms, it’s time to call our team to prevent further damage.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Visible mold or mildew growth on your cabinets, walls, or floors is a clear indication of a water damage issue. Don’t wait, contact our team immediately to schedule your appointment.

Under-Cabinet Water Extraction Cost In American Fork, UT
The cost of under-cabinet water extraction in American Fork, UT,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ates typically range from $500 to $2,500, depending on the specific situation. We’ll provide you with a free estimate and explain the costs in detail, so you know exactly what to expect.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,000 | The size of the affected area and the amount of water present |
| Cabinet repair or repl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| The type and extent of damage, as well as the materials needed for repair or replacement |
| Dehumidification and drying |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the local climate |
| Disinfecting and sanitizing | $100 – $500 | The extent of the damage and the surfaces affected |
| Free estimate and consultation | $0 | Our commitment to transparency and customer satisfaction |
| Emergency service and 24/7 availability | $100 – $500 | The urgency of the situation and the level of service required |
